In the Nursery: Cici Art Factory

Posted by elizabeth leach

 

Cici Art Factory creates original paintings and prints by artist Liz Clay. Her "Lotsa" Paintings use patterns of tiny objects on 8" x 8" canvases to create lotsa impact. Choose from lots and lots of milk bottles, chicks, or frogs painted with chunky paint and brilliant colors. The effect is fantastic and thoroughly modern. Hang them in groups to maximize the effect.

Lotsa Paintings are $90 and, until Dec 31, if you buy two Lotsa paintings you get one for free! 

Cici Art Factory Portraits (below photo) create a fantasy world that your child can literally see himself inside. Choose from twelve themes and customize the color hair, eyes, and skin tone of the character in the painting. Each painting depicts whimsical adventures such as: a girl in a forest, a girl with a bird's nest in her hair, a boy as a pirate, a boy riding an elephant, among many others. These paintings are done in acrylics and the paint is thick and textural. Portraits are 16" x 16" and $350.


Check out Cici Art Factory prints (below photo) for more affordable artwork. These prints are colorful and fun with animals surrounded by "X0X0". Each print is 10" x 8" and $19.95.

 

Cici Art Factory can be found here and at several websites like Fawn & Forest and Modern Tots.
